Bug 1549855 - actually run webextension xpcshell tests using e10s, r=zombie
authorGijs Kruitbosch <gijskruitbosch@gmail.com>
Fri, 17 May 2019 09:25:01 +0000
changeset 536189 83894232a6bd36b0cf6278f8c878a4f3143b92dd
parent 536188 057ee1d004ccdcc2f88d333824bc69080352914a
child 536190 139abe6b4223b612cde09672f384f5f7fad7e53b
push id2082
push userffxbld-merge
push dateMon, 01 Jul 2019 08:34:18 +0000
treeherdermozilla-release@2fb19d0466d2 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erszombie
bugs1549855
milestone68.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1549855 - actually run webextension xpcshell tests using e10s, r=zombie Differential Revision: https://phabricator.services.mozilla.com/D31416
toolkit/components/extensions/test/xpcshell/head_e10s.js
--- a/toolkit/components/extensions/test/xpcshell/head_e10s.js
+++ b/toolkit/components/extensions/test/xpcshell/head_e10s.js
@@ -1,10 +1,8 @@
 "use strict";
 
 /* globals ExtensionTestUtils */
 
-// We want to force enable e10s so we can test remote extensions
-Services.prefs.setBoolPref("browser.tabs.remote.force-enable", true);
-// This causes nsIXULRuntime.browserTabsRemoteAutostart to reset and force e10s
-Services.prefs.setStringPref("e10s.rollout.cohort", "xpcshell-test");
+// xpcshell disables e10s by default. Turn it on.
+Services.prefs.setBoolPref("browser.tabs.remote.autostart", true);
 
 ExtensionTestUtils.remoteContentScripts = true;